The '68-73 Type 3s with FI have tanks that include some extra "structures" 
with small passages inside them. The usual "reconditioning" consists of a 
heavy interior coating that clogs those passages, making the tank unusable, 
or only partly usable by effectively reducing its effective capacity from ~10 
gallons to ~5 gallons.

The coating seems to work just fine for some people with normal tanks that 
have no internal structure, but some report that the coating starts to peel off 
after a few years and clog the fuel pump and carbs.

You can remove the gas gauge sender and look down in the tank to see 
what you've got, but that's not too useful unless you know what a good tank 
looks like.
